Ingredients of this aloe recipe
- 4 strawberries
- 1 1/2 inch by 1 1/2 inch aloe vera (without skin; only the gel part)
- Half a banana (preferably a big one)
- Half a glass of water
- Optional – you can add some orange, mango juice or juice that you prefer

Steps of Preparation
Extremely simple and easy. You can get those ready made aloe gel from supermarkets to save time. But if you have a garden of Aloe Vera, I recommend you to use them.
- Pour the half glass of water (or your preferred juice) into the blender.
- Put all the ingredients in no special order.
- Blend
That is it! Simple!
Servings
1 glass
